Mastering Visual Document Retrieval: A Comprehensive Guide to ColPali and Late Interaction Scoring

9 min read
Editorially Reviewed
by Dr. William BobosLast reviewed: Feb 19, 2026
Mastering Visual Document Retrieval: A Comprehensive Guide to ColPali and Late Interaction Scoring

Introduction: The Power of Visual Document Retrieval

Can AI really understand documents, not just read them? It's not science fiction anymore. Visual Document Retrieval (VDR) is revolutionizing how we interact with information. This technology allows us to search and retrieve documents based on their visual content, not just the text they contain.

What is Visual Document Retrieval (VDR)?

Visual Document Retrieval definition involves using AI to understand the layout, structure, and visual elements within a document. This goes beyond simply recognizing text with OCR. Instead, it uses AI to derive meaning from images, tables, and the arrangement of content.

Why VDR Matters

Traditional document retrieval relies heavily on keywords. However, this approach often misses crucial insights hidden in visual elements. VDR tackles these limitations by understanding the complete visual context. Think of it like this:

Imagine searching for "sales reports with upward trends." VDR can identify the relevant charts even without the exact phrase appearing in the accompanying text.

Cutting-Edge VDR Techniques

  • ColPali: ColPali, or Column-aware Patch Alignment, helps the system understand tabular data better.
  • Late Interaction Scoring: This allows for more nuanced comparisons between visual document embeddings, capturing complex relationships.
These techniques enhance accuracy by focusing on the relationships between elements.

Real-World Applications

VDR has wide-ranging use cases.

  • Information Extraction: Automatically pull key data from invoices or receipts.
  • Fraud Detection: Identify forged signatures or manipulated financial statements.
  • Improved Search: Find relevant information within complex documents faster.

VDR Pipeline Components

The process typically involves several key steps:

  • Document Understanding: Analyzing the document's structure and content.
  • Embedding Generation: Creating a numerical representation of the document’s visual features.
  • Similarity Search: Comparing embeddings to find similar documents.
Ready to explore the AI landscape? Check out our AI Tool Directory.

Was visual document retrieval ever this intuitive?

Deep Dive into ColPali Architecture

The ColPali architecture elegantly weaves together different components to achieve robust visual document understanding. It typically includes an encoder, cross-attention mechanism, and a decoder.
  • Encoder: This part processes the visual document, often leveraging powerful pre-trained convolutional neural networks (CNNs) to extract meaningful visual features.
  • Cross-Attention: This is where ColPali shines. It allows the model to selectively focus on relevant parts of the document based on the query.
  • Decoder: The decoder then generates the final output, which could be a relevant answer, a summary, or a retrieved document.

Leveraging Pre-trained Language Models

ColPali smartly uses pre-trained language models (PLMs) like BERT and RoBERTa. These models provide a strong foundation in natural language understanding. They can be used to encode the query and further enhance the document representation.

By combining visual and textual cues, ColPali surpasses traditional methods. This leads to more accurate and context-aware retrieval.

The Importance of Contrastive Learning

Contrastive learning plays a vital role in training ColPali. In this paradigm, the model learns to distinguish between similar and dissimilar document-query pairs. This helps to create a robust embedding space where relevant documents are closer to the query than irrelevant ones.

Python Implementation: A Step-by-Step Guide

Python Implementation: A Step-by-Step Guide - Visual Document Retrieval
Python Implementation: A Step-by-Step Guide - Visual Document Retrieval

Here's a glimpse into how you might implement ColPali using Python.

  • Data Preprocessing: Load and pre-process your data, ensuring that both visual and textual components are ready for the model.
  • Model Building: Define the encoder, cross-attention mechanism, and decoder using libraries like TensorFlow or PyTorch.
  • Training: Train the model using a contrastive loss function, carefully monitoring performance metrics.
  • Relevant Libraries: TensorFlow, PyTorch, Hugging Face Transformers.
In summary, ColPali offers a sophisticated approach to visual document retrieval by combining powerful neural network architectures with the benefits of transfer learning. Want to explore tools that can further enhance your document processing workflows? Check out our Data Analytics tools.

Is Late Interaction Scoring the secret weapon for unlocking superior AI-powered document retrieval?

Understanding Late Interaction Scoring

Late Interaction Scoring techniques represent a paradigm shift in how AI systems approach document retrieval. Unlike early interaction approaches, which focus on comparing queries and documents at a high level, Late Interaction Scoring delves deeper. It captures fine-grained relationships between individual words or phrases in the query and the document.

Early interaction methods often miss nuanced connections. Late Interaction Scoring aims to rectify this limitation.

How It Works

Instead of relying solely on initial, broad comparisons, Late Interaction Scoring employs sophisticated mechanisms like:
  • Transformer-based scoring: Leveraging the power of transformers to analyze the context of each word in both the query and the document.
  • Attention mechanisms: Allowing the model to focus on the most relevant parts of the document when scoring its relevance to the query. These attention mechanisms highlights important connections.

Benefits and Integration

Benefits and Integration - Visual Document Retrieval
Benefits and Integration - Visual Document Retrieval

The key benefit of Late Interaction Scoring lies in its enhanced accuracy. By capturing intricate relationships, it can better discern truly relevant documents from those that only superficially match the query. When integrated with techniques like ColPali, Late Interaction Scoring can further boost retrieval performance, leading to more effective and insightful results.

Exploring Late Interaction Scoring techniques opens new doors for optimizing AI-driven search. Explore our Learn category for more insights.

Was the evolution of document retrieval inevitable, or could ColPali and Late Interaction Scoring change everything?

Data Ingestion and Preprocessing

Data is the foundation of any VDR pipeline tutorial. Handling diverse document formats is key.

> Cleaning the extracted text is crucial. Remove noise, correct OCR errors, and standardize the format.

Feature Extraction

Next, extract meaningful features. Feature extraction is what makes or breaks your VDR pipeline tutorial.

  • OCR Results: Use OCR output for text-based features.
  • Computer Vision: Identify visual elements like logos and layouts using computer vision techniques. You could use something like the Design AI Tools.
  • Metadata: Leverage document metadata such as author, title, and creation date.

Embedding Generation and Similarity Search

The ColPali model creates embeddings representing the semantics of documents and queries.

  • Use ColPali to generate document and query embeddings.
  • Implement similarity search algorithms such as FAISS or Annoy. These enable efficient retrieval of similar documents.
Consider Semantic Search Revolution: Discovering AI Tools that Truly Understand You to learn more.

Evaluation Metrics

How do we measure success?

  • Precision and Recall: Measure the accuracy of retrieval.
  • Mean Average Precision (MAP): Evaluates the ranking quality.
Building a functional visual document retrieval system is now within reach! We walked through data handling, feature extraction, embedding generation, and performance metrics. Now, let's consider the different AI tool catalogs.

Is your VDR pipeline struggling to keep pace with growing demands? Visual Document Retrieval (VDR) pipeline optimization can dramatically improve speed and efficiency.

Optimizing VDR Performance

Several techniques can boost your VDR pipeline. Model compression and quantization are key for faster inference. These methods reduce the model size, leading to quicker processing. Consider model compression techniques, which are used to minimize the size of large language models.
  • Model Compression: Smaller models infer faster. Quantization reduces precision for speed gains.
  • Caching: Store frequently accessed data to minimize redundant computations.
  • Distributed Training: Use multiple machines to handle large datasets efficiently.

Scaling to Handle Large Datasets

Distributed training and inference are crucial for handling massive datasets. Distributed training allows models to be trained across multiple machines. This approach can dramatically shorten training times.
  • Distributed Training: Split the workload across multiple GPUs.
  • Caching Strategies: Implement robust caching mechanisms for low latency.
  • Scalable Architecture: Design your VDR pipeline to adapt to increasing query volumes.

Model Compression and Quantization

Model compression is crucial for faster VDR. This involves reducing the size of the model. It can be achieved through quantization and pruning.

Quantization lowers the precision of the model's weights. Pruning removes unimportant connections.

  • Quantization: Converts floating-point numbers to integers.
  • Pruning: Removes unnecessary connections in the model.
With these techniques, you can enhance the speed and scalability of your VDR pipeline. Explore our Learn section for more in-depth guides.

Is visual document retrieval (VDR) the next frontier in AI search?

Advanced Techniques and Future Directions

The world of Visual Document Retrieval is evolving rapidly. Here are some advanced techniques and potential future directions.

Active learning VDR: Instead of relying solely on pre-labeled data, active learning VDR strategically selects the most informative documents for labeling. This dramatically improves model accuracy with minimal human effort. Think of it as a student who only asks the best* questions.

  • Few-shot learning: This technique allows VDR models to quickly adapt to new domains or languages with very limited labeled data. Imagine teaching a VDR system to understand legal contracts with just a handful of examples.

Adapting and Integrating

VDR systems aren't one-size-fits-all. Therefore, adapting the VDR pipeline is essential for different scenarios.

  • Adaptation requires adjusting models for different domains (e.g., scientific papers vs. marketing brochures) and languages (English vs. Mandarin).
  • Integration with other AI technologies unlocks new possibilities. Consider integrating VDR with chatbots to create intelligent document assistants, or using knowledge graphs to enhance retrieval accuracy.

The Future is Bright

Looking ahead, research in VDR will focus on making models more transparent and capable.

  • Explainable AI (XAI): Making VDR decisions more transparent and understandable.
  • Multimodal Retrieval: Combining visual and textual cues to improve retrieval accuracy.
  • The convergence of VDR with other fields, such as computer vision and natural language processing, promises exciting breakthroughs.
As VDR continues to evolve, it will unlock new possibilities for accessing and utilizing visual information. Explore our Learning Resources to stay ahead of the curve.

Mastering visual document retrieval doesn't have to remain a mystery.

Wrapping Up VDR Techniques

This exploration highlighted the crucial elements of Visual Document Retrieval (VDR). We covered the ColPali architecture and the nuanced Late Interaction Scoring. Now, information access is about to be transformed, right?

  • ColPali fuses vision and language through dual-encoder architecture.
  • Late Interaction Scoring captures intricate cross-modal relationships.
  • These techniques combined significantly boost retrieval accuracy. > Think of it as giving AI "eyes" that truly "see" the document.

The VDR Benefits are Clear

The VDR benefits directly impact how we find and use information. Enhanced retrieval precision means faster, more relevant results. Improved efficiency saves time and resources.

  • Superior Information Access: Quickly access relevant documents.
  • Enhanced Efficiency: Minimize time spent searching.
  • Improved Decision-Making: Leverage insights from visual data.

Open-Source VDR and Future Directions

The future of VDR hinges on community contributions. Let's not just read; let's build! You can contribute to the open-source VDR community.

"Imagination is more important than knowledge. For knowledge is limited, whereas imagination embraces the entire world, stimulating progress, giving birth to evolution." - Einstein (hypothetically, in 2025)

Explore our AI Tool Directory to discover related tools and innovations.


Keywords

Visual Document Retrieval, ColPali, Late Interaction Scoring, Document Understanding, Information Extraction, AI-powered search, Computer Vision, OCR, Similarity Search, FAISS, Annoy, Deep Learning, Transformer Networks, Document Embedding, Data Preprocessing

Hashtags

#VisualDocumentRetrieval #ColPali #AI #MachineLearning #DocumentUnderstanding

Related Topics

#VisualDocumentRetrieval
#ColPali
#AI
#MachineLearning
#DocumentUnderstanding
#Technology
#ComputerVision
#ImageProcessing
#DeepLearning
#NeuralNetworks
Visual Document Retrieval
ColPali
Late Interaction Scoring
Document Understanding
Information Extraction
AI-powered search
Computer Vision
OCR

About the Author

Dr. William Bobos avatar

Written by

Dr. William Bobos

Dr. William Bobos (known as 'Dr. Bob') is a long-time AI expert focused on practical evaluations of AI tools and frameworks. He frequently tests new releases, reads academic papers, and tracks industry news to translate breakthroughs into real-world use. At Best AI Tools, he curates clear, actionable insights for builders, researchers, and decision-makers.

More from Dr.

Was this article helpful?

Found outdated info or have suggestions? Let us know!

Discover more insights and stay updated with related articles

Discover AI Tools

Find your perfect AI solution from our curated directory of top-rated tools

Less noise. More results.

One weekly email with the ai news tools that matter — and why.

No spam. Unsubscribe anytime. We never sell your data.

What's Next?

Continue your AI journey with our comprehensive tools and resources. Whether you're looking to compare AI tools, learn about artificial intelligence fundamentals, or stay updated with the latest AI news and trends, we've got you covered. Explore our curated content to find the best AI solutions for your needs.